**Malachi Toney** enters as the narrow market leader among a deep group of ACC wide receivers, reflecting his record-setting 2025 freshman campaign (1,211 yards, 109 receptions) and Miami’s high-powered offense featuring quarterback Darian Mensah and fellow transfer Cooper Barkate. The tight clustering of probabilities stems from an unusually balanced conference receiving class early in the 2026 season, with proven producers such as Florida State’s Duce Robinson, Clemson’s T.J. Moore and Bryant Wesco Jr., Louisville’s Tre Richardson, and others like Ayden Greene, Carlos Hernandez, and Jordan Shipp all projected for substantial target shares on pass-heavy attacks. Limited games played so far, combined with variables like offensive line health, quarterback consistency, and defensive attention, keep the leaderboard fluid and prevent any single player from separating decisively in trader consensus.

In the event of a tie, this market will resolve in favor of the tied player with more receiving touchdowns during the 2026 NCAA FBS regular season. If a tie still persists, this market will resolve in favor of the player with a higher average of receiving yards per reception during the 2026 NCAA FBS regular season. If a tie still persists, this market will resolve to "Other".
If the 2026 NCAA FBS season concludes early, is shortened, or is truncated for any reason, the outcome shall be determined using available NCAA FBS statistics for completed games.
If the 2026 NCAA FBS regular season is cancelled, postponed after January 3, 2027, 11:59 PM ET, or it is unclear which ACC player led the conference in receiving yards within that timeframe, this market will resolve to "Other".
The resolution source for this market will be official information from the NCAA (https://www.ncaa.com/stats/football/fbs); however, a consensus of credible reporting may also be used.
